    1. The current situation of Indian tourists visiting China.

    1) Business people make up the vast majority of Indian tourists.

    It can be seen from the statistical table that 42% of Indians travel to China for business purposes, more than half of the business tourists are tourists who participate in exhibitions or conferences as their main purpose, 23% of tourists are for shopping purposes, and 30% are for leisure and sightseeing.

    Statistical table of travel motivation of Indian visitors to China.

    Type: Leisure & Sightseeing, Business, Shopping, Other.

    Percentage: 30%, 42%, 23%, 5%.

    2) Indian tourists to China are mainly young and middle-aged, and there is a large disparity between men and women.

    Due to the traditional social culture of India, there is still a patriarchal mentality. And because young and middle-aged people have a certain economy, at the same time, they are also influenced by some ideas, so they have the ability and desire to travel.

    3) Indian tourists mostly travel in groups.

    According to the survey, 60% of tourists are mainly group travelers, and only 40% are individual tourists.

    Survey of Indian Tourist Travels.

    Type: Group Tour, Individual Tour.

    Percentage 60% 40%.

    4) Indian tourists do not spend well in China, but they have a strong desire to shop.

    As can be seen from the table below, 35% of Indian tourists spend less than US$500 on tourism and spend more on shopping.

    Statistics of Indian consumption in China.

    Yes Indian attractions.

    Ajanta Caves.

    Ancient Indian Buddhist art site. Located within the state of Maharastra, it is backed by Mount Vendiya and faces the Govara River. It began in the 2nd century BC and lasted until the middle of the 7th century.

    There are 30 existing caves (including one unfinished cave). It is 550 meters long from east to west, and all of them are excavated on cliff faces ranging from 10 to 30 meters above the ground. Except for the 5 caves (i.e., the first cave), which are for believers to worship, the rest are monk's rooms.

    The Chinese monk Xuanzang made a pilgrimage to Ajanta in the early 7th century. With the decline of Buddhism, the courtyard here was cold, and it was gradually forgotten and became a fox rabbit cave. It was not until the beginning of the 19th century that it was rediscovered and attracted the attention of the world.

    Taj Mahal Taj Mahal is the fifth generation of the Mughal monarch of India Shah Jehan for the pet Taj Mahal built mausoleum, all built of white marble, the main building is 5687 meters long on each side, the dome is 74 meters high. The Islamic-style building is dignified and immaculate, with white marble carved diamond-shaped lattices and lace panels in white marble, and brightly colored vines inlaid with jade, crystal, agate and red and green stones.

    1. Infrastructure.

    Despite the fourfold increase in the number of domestic tourists, the infrastructure of the Indian tourism industry has not developed significantly. In India, it is rare to see newly built hotels. Compared to China, you'd be surprised to learn that Beijing has as many star-rated hotel rooms as the entire territory of India.

    As of 2015, there were only 100,000 star-rated hotel rooms in India, while Beijing had 130,000 star-rated hotel rooms.

    2. Expenditures. The lack of hotel accommodation makes it expensive to visit India**. A room in Delhi or Mumbai that costs $400 per night doesn't exceed $100 in most parts of China. In addition, the high tax burden on FIT is a flaw in India's tourism ecosystem.

    There are too many taxes, which makes the cost of tourism high.

    3. Market size.

    Another major reason for the growth of China's tourism market is its size. China is much larger than India and has a large number of tourist attractions. Many foreign tourists coming to India opt for cultural and natural attractions and want to get away from the city. In China, it's mainly the cities that attract people.

    4. Transportation. The quality of China's transport infrastructure is much higher than India's, and there is no comparison between the two. Tourists can travel more easily and comfortably in China as compared to India. China's air, rail, and highway networks are faster, safer, and more modern than India's.

    5. Safety. There have been countless cases of theft, ** and ** against foreign tourists in India. In addition, tourist traps have made India unsafe for tourists. In 2015, the number of female tourists visiting India decreased by 35 per cent compared to the previous year.
